Investment Objective

To generate long-term capital appreciation from a diversified portfolio of predominantly (at least 65%) equity and equity-related securities of companies involved in economic development of India as a result of potential investments in infrastructure and unfolding economic reforms.

Capital Gains Tax, general rules

This is an equity-oriented fund. Under rules effective since Budget 2024 (23 July 2024):

Short-Term Capital Gains (held ≤ 12 months): taxed at a flat 20%.

Long-Term Capital Gains (held > 12 months): taxed at 12.5% on gains above ₹1.25 lakh in a financial year, with no indexation benefit.

General information only, not tax advice, actual liability depends on your overall income and applicable law at the time of redemption. Consult a tax advisor for your specific situation.
